> It was my understanding (from where I don't know) that ACR and some
> other converters try to go the manufacturer's converters one better by
> extrapolating beyond the clipped channel.  How they do that and how
> successful they are I don't know.

ACR is better at it with Canon files than Olympus/Panasonic files. In fact,
they JUST fixed a known bug in the Panasonic DMC-L1 converter a couple
months ago. Like, duh. My testing with Capture-1 shows a far better color
across the boards--including the recovered highlights than ACR when working
with Olympus files. DCRAW will definitely send the recovered highlights
into a martian orbit. You never really know what you are going to get, but
most likely Orson Wells will be involved.

Color integrity in the highlights changes quite substantially with Canon
files if you change from AHD to EAHD to HPHD to VNG4. Each one of these
combines the sensel dump (raw file) in a different manner. BTW, with
Olympus and Panasonic files, we have to always use VNG4 or varients because
of the dual-colored green sensels. If you don't use VNG4 you will end up
with the maize patterns.
